#5840ab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5840ab is composed of 34.5% red, 25.1%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.5% cyan, 62.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 253.5 degrees, a saturation of 45.5% and a lightness of 46.1%. #5840ab color hex could be obtained by blending #b080ff with #000057.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#5840ab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#5840ab has RGB values of R:88, G:64, B:171 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 5783723.

Shades and Tints of #5840ab

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07050e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5840ab

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716d7e is the less saturated color, while #3501ea is the most saturated one.
